Ingredients + Tips
Using the right ingredients—and handling them properly—ensures the best flavor and texture.
Penne Pasta
Penne is ideal because its shape holds the creamy sauce beautifully.
Tip: Cook pasta until just al dente so it doesn’t become soft when mixed with the sauce.
Chicken
Boneless, skinless chicken breasts or thighs both work well.
Tip: Cut chicken into evenly sized pieces for uniform cooking.
Cream Cheese
This creates the signature creamy texture.
Tip: Let cream cheese soften before adding so it melts smoothly.
Cheddar Cheese
Sharp cheddar adds richness and depth.
Tip: Grate cheese fresh for better melting and flavor.
Seasonings
Gar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per build the savory base.
Tip: Season the chicken directly to layer flavor from the start.
Liquid Base
Chicken broth or milk helps loosen the sauce.
Tip: Add gradually to control thickness.
Steps (Crispy Chicken & Creamy Sauce)
-
Cook the Pasta
Boil penne in salted water until al dente. Reserve some pasta water and drain. -
Cook the Chicken
Season chicken with salt, pepper, and spices. Sauté in a skillet until golden and fully cooked. Remove and set aside. -
Build the Sauce
Lower heat and add cream cheese and broth to the same pan. Stir until smooth and creamy. -
Add Cheese
Stir in shredded cheddar cheese until melted and velvety. -
Combine Everything
Return chicken to the pan and add cooked pasta. Toss until fully coated. -
Adjust Texture
Add pasta water if needed to loosen the sauce. -
Rest and Serve
Let sit briefly so the sauce thickens naturally.
Variations
Crack Chicken Penne is easy to customize:
-
Spicy Version: Add red pepper flakes or hot sauce.
-
Bacon Addition: Stir in cooked turkey or beef bacon.
-
Veggie Boost: Add broccoli, spinach, or mushrooms.
-
Extra Cheesy: Add mozzarella for a stretchier texture.
-
Low-Carb: Use protein pasta or zucchini noodles.
-
Ranch-Style: Add a small amount of ranch seasoning for extra depth.
Each variation keeps the dish comforting while offering a new twist.
Storage & Reheating
Storage
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 4 days.
Reheating
Reheat gently on the stovetop or microwave. Add a splash of milk or broth to restore creaminess.
Freezing
Freezing is possible, but the sauce may slightly change texture. Stir well after reheating.
